John Deere Classic: Hayden Springer equals course record, Martin Trainer 47th

Hayden Springer will remember it for a long time! Author of an exceptional card of 59 on the TPC Deere Run course (Illinois), the Nashville native managed to equal the course record and joins a very closed circle of players who have returned a card lower than 60, on the PGA Tour. With a perfect day, the American scored, at the end of this first round, 2 eagles on holes 2 and 17 as well as 8 birdies (including 6 made on the first nine holes).

With many missed cuts and complicated weeks at the start of the season, Hayden Springer, who went through Q-School, had a dream day on Thursday: “I don’t really have the words. I’m still shaking a little bit. It’s like something you dream about, right? We all want to go out and shoot 59. I don’t know how many times I’ll get the chance to do that again.”

Leading at -12, Hayden Springer takes the lead over his pursuer, the Finn Sami Valimaki. The former European Tour player is two shots behind the leader, who also put in a very good performance, with a card of 61 (-10). A career record for the 25-year-old.

Author of 11 birdies and one bogey, the qualifier for the Paris Olympic Games is delighted with his day: “I played really well. From tee to green, the whole day was very positive. Of course, the putter has to be good if you want to play under par. It was easy all day. I didn’t miss many shots, and if I did, it was always in the right place. So I didn’t have any problems today.”

Alone at -9, the American Eric Cole completes the provisional podium with a card returned of 62, without bogey.

Trainer 47th, Barjon in difficulty

The best Frenchman at the end of this first round is Martin Trainer in 47th position. Author of a card of 67 (-4), the native of Marseille had a good day with only one bogey conceded for 5 birdies.

Behind him, his compatriot Paul Barjon had more difficulties. The former player of the Korn Ferry Tour (second American division) is one of the 13 players to have made a score above par. At +1 in 144th position, the Bordeaux native scored 4 birdies as well as 3 bogeys and a double bogey.
